Installation appears to be proceeding fine until it comes to reboot
time - straight back into windows, no grub (or lilo or whatever it uses
as a boot manager) and not even a CD I can use to point the machine to
the linux loader. I posted something about this earlier and maybe if I
get a response to that query I can go on.
Exactly the symptom you get it if you don't install the boot loader
in the MBR. That's a choice during the install. If you don't know
how to change the boot loader that is there to boot linux then
install the Linux boot loader in the MBR.
